Windows XP SP2 - USB not Recognized.

The USB was working fine.

After I've connected another USB device (a Samsung Mp3 audio player)
and I transfered some files to it the operating system block the
operation.

Now when I try to connect this usb and other deviced the operating
system tell me: the device is not detected.

I've try to reinstall the service pask 2 but nothing change.

Please help me.

one of the easiest to do is to uninstall/remove the USB root hubs from Device Manager USB section.
power down, wait 3-5 minutes then power up and allow windows to install the ports again.
try them and see if it helped.
